Education Programs

“ After learning how to make medical appointments in English, one student proudly explained that she had gone to a health centre and booked an appointment for vaccinations without needing an interpreter or family support.” Laura Chapman, ESL Teacher
Education Programs at Fitzroy Learning Network have continued to expand in 2012-2013, with the delivery of English language classes, computer classes and volunteer tutoring. Programs include:
• ESL classes delivering the nationally accredited Certificates of Spoken and Written English( CSWE), funded by the Commonwealth Government through the Adult Migrant English Program, and by the Victorian Government through the Higher Education and Skills Group.
• Specialised ESL skills development classes in the areas of literacy, pronunciation and phonics, funded through Adult Community and Further Education( ACFE)
• Pre-accredited beginner computer classes and breaking the barriers job club funded through ACFE.
In 2012 FLN received increasing numbers of referrals from asylum seekers for English Language tuition, so in 2013 a pilot language program was designed to meet the needs of these clients who are not eligible for accredited programs. Classes are now delivered three mornings a week by a team of dedicated volunteers, supported by resources on a wiki site.
ESL classes
We have generally had around 80 students on site each week, with clients coming from diverse cultural and linguistic backgrounds and countries of origin including Vietnam, China, Korea, East Timor, Thailand, Sudan, Somalia, Eritrea, Ethiopia, Turkey, Macedonia, Iran, Syria and Afghanistan.
We have offered highly flexible learning programs with continuous enrolment and a range of tuition options tailored to meet student needs, including classroom delivery, in-class volunteer support, Distance Learning, volunteer tutoring and online learning.
